Industries to get cheaper electricity in rainy season under new economic plan



KATHMANDU: The government has proposed providing electricity to industrialists at concessional rates during periods of high power generation.

This plan is outlined in the Economic Reform Action Plan, 2025, which the government has approved.

According to the plan, the concessional electricity rate will be implemented during the rainy season when electricity production is abundant.

The action plan aims to put this measure into effect within one year, making it likely to be introduced starting this rainy season.

The approved plan states, “Provide electricity to industrialists at concessional rates during periods of high electricity production.”
